On 12 December, the Court of First Instance annulled a decision by the EU Council to freeze the assets of the People’s Mojahedin Organization of Iran (PMOI), listed by the EU as a terrorist organization. The Court found that the decision to freeze the group’s assets was made without giving PMOI a fair hearing and was reached without a “sufficient statement of reason.”
